Difficulties in the industrial introduction of new effective hydrodesulfurization catalysts in the Russian Federation
The article presents bibliographic knowledgeof the world-scaleinventions that formed the basis ofHDS-catalysts for the development of variousoil products. Extensive studies were conductedon optimizationof carrier properties, active-phase chemical-mass composition, and basictech-nological parameters of transformation of initial components into active six-sided MoS2 groups which are decorated by CoS2 molecules, involving stages of desulfurization ofoxide formsof the catalyst. Differences in the microstructure of Al2O3supportsderived from aluminum hydroxide of vari-ous genesis are described. Comparative possibilitiesof binding properties of aluminum hydroxide raw materials in laboratory tests and molding of-waterpeptidized pastesare presented.
